Very spacious restaurant. Even on a Friday night it wasn't that busy. We had the coral trout banquet for 4 ppl, which includes steamed coral trout, select 2 dishes from a set list, steamed rice, with fruit and redbean soup to finish, all for $128. There were 5 of us, (3 adults and 2 kids), so we ordered a stir fried noodle to top of the 4 ppl banquet. Food was served not long after we placed our order. The salt n pepper pork ribs were ok, very oily. The seafood Japanese todo was nice, had lots of tofu which we all enjoyed. The fish was delicious and very fresh, and the noodles were good too. Not much service. Even though we had an extra dish, we didn't have any food left over, and none of us are big eaters. All dish portions are on the small side compare to other Chinese restaurants. Prices may seem ok, but given the quantity, it's probably on the expensive side. The good thing was, no corkage.

Had been to this restaurant plenty of times already due to it's close proximity to Boxhill for Asian grocery shopping.<br/><br/>Again visited last Saturday for lunch and once again ALL PEOPLE did not disappoint.<br/><br/>To be honest may I say the food is now even better after a car smashed into their kitchen sometime ago??? New kitchen equipment perhaps???<br/><br/>The highlight of the lunch were the Roast Duck and Pork which are both juicy and tender without the gamy taste that many other Roast Restaurant has. <br/><br/>This showed that they are not buying old ducks and pigs which a lot of restaurant uses due to more meat but less taste.<br/><br/>The Pork and Thousand Year Duck Egg porridge is still fluffy as always and the Chinese Donut is crispy and yummy.<br/><br/>Rice Hotpot is steaming with flavor.<br/><br/>For hungry eaters whom like Roast items (I.e.: BBQ pork, Roast pork, Roast Duck, Soya sauce chicken etc.) you must give this restaurant a go!<br/><br/>You won't be disappointed.

Too much salt in everything. This Chinese restaurant mainly caters for Chinese people. The Chinese only menu has set menu for 4 6 or 8 people with fish, crab or lobster and a selection of dishes to choose from. Set price and good value. But it appears to have changed hands and the new chef imported from China. Welcome to salt city. The fish was best but the 3 other dishes were so heavily salted and MSG'd that we won't be back. The restaurant seems to have lost a lot of customers as it was only 60% full. Unusual for a friday evening. A pity as we regularly ate there with family.
